Microsoft to Introduce Private ChatGPT for Secure and Isolated Business Data

Date:

Microsoft has announced plans to launch a private version of its popular AI-powered ChatGPT tool that aims to address customer concerns about compromising data security. By running dedicated cloud servers, Microsoft will provide its customers with an isolated environment where the data on these dedicated servers remain detached from the main ChatGPT system. This extra layer of privacy can cost up to 10 times more than what customers pay for utilizing the standard ChatGPT.

OpenAI, a San Francisco based artificial intelligence lab, will also be introducing a new privacy-focused business subscription in partnership with Microsoft. The subscription helps organizations to utilize Morgan Stanley’s AI-powered chatbot service and prevent data of their customers from being exploited in the training of artificial intelligence models. Through its multi-billion dollar investment into OpenAI, Microsoft is authorized to resell the products of OpenAI, abiding by its terms.

Microsoft’s private AI service is set to be a game changer for companies that are heavily involved in handling confidential and sensitive data. A clear example of this is Samsung, who put a ban on the usage of generational chatbots in the workplace and devices used for work, following some of its employees uploading company source code. Microsoft has already been inquiring businesses regarding the upcoming product, offered under its Azure service, which provides a secure platform for companies to manage their data.

Microsoft is planning to launch the private AI service for businesses later this quarter. The tool will promise heightened security for companies, hoping to protect the sensitive data of their customers.
